在当今数字化时代,服务器抓取请求数据库已成为企业、机构和个人获取信息的重要手段,以下将从服务器抓取请求数据库的原理、应用场景、挑战与解决方案等方面进行详细阐述。

服务器抓取请求数据库原理
数据库
数据库是存储、管理和检索数据的系统,它由数据、数据库管理系统(DBMS)和用户组成,数据库管理系统负责管理数据库的创建、查询、更新和删除等操作。
服务器抓取请求数据库
服务器抓取请求数据库是指通过服务器向数据库发送请求,获取所需数据的过程,这一过程主要包括以下几个步骤:
(1)建立连接:服务器与数据库建立连接,以便进行数据交互。
(2)发送请求:服务器向数据库发送查询、更新等请求。
(3)处理请求:数据库管理系统根据请求内容,对数据库进行操作,并将结果返回给服务器。
(4)断开连接:服务器接收到数据后,与数据库断开连接。
服务器抓取请求数据库应用场景

网络爬虫
网络爬虫是服务器抓取请求数据库的典型应用场景,它通过模拟浏览器行为,自动抓取网页内容,为搜索引擎、数据挖掘等提供数据支持。
数据分析
企业、机构和个人可以通过服务器抓取请求数据库,获取相关数据,进行数据分析和决策支持。
实时监控
服务器抓取请求数据库可以实时监控数据库状态,及时发现异常情况,保障系统稳定运行。
数据备份与恢复
通过服务器抓取请求数据库,可以实现数据的备份与恢复,确保数据安全。
服务器抓取请求数据库挑战与解决方案
挑战

(1)性能瓶颈:大量请求可能导致数据库性能下降。
(2)安全性问题:恶意攻击可能导致数据泄露。
(3)数据一致性:数据库更新可能导致数据不一致。
解决方案
(1)优化数据库性能:通过索引、分区、缓存等技术,提高数据库性能。
(2)加强安全性:采用防火墙、入侵检测、数据加密等措施,保障数据库安全。
(3)确保数据一致性:采用事务、锁、乐观锁等技术,确保数据一致性。
服务器抓取请求数据库在当今数字化时代具有重要意义,了解其原理、应用场景、挑战与解决方案,有助于我们更好地利用这一技术,为企业、机构和个人提供高效、安全、稳定的数据服务。


















